Solomon Thomas is the latest 49er to suffer a knee injury.

If you’re a member of the San Francisco 49ers, it’s definitely time to invest in a knee brace. For Solomon Thomas, it’s too late for that.

Thomas suffered a torn ACL on Sunday, Adam Schefter of ESPN confirmed on Monday.

He is the second San Francisco defender with an ACL injury from Week 2 action after Nick Bosa’s knee injury was also diagnosed as an ACL tear.

Solomon Thomas and Nick Bosa are out, but that’s not all.

If those were the only injuries Kyle Shanahan and company had to deal with, it would be tough enough. They’re not.

ESPN’s Field Yates summed up the 49ers woes pretty succinctly:

“The 49ers have five WR & Richard Sherman on IR, starting C on PUP, Jimmy G & their top two RB hurt, George Kittle has a sprained knee, Nick Bosa & Solomon Thomas have likely ACL tears, Dee Ford is hurt, the MRI machine broke & their Airplane got hit on the runway.

“Other than that…”

Oh, and San Francisco is surrounded by fires. No big deal.

An optimist could look at the injury list and be discouraged, but there is a light at the end of the tunnel. MCL injuries for Raheem Mostert and George Kittle mean they will be able to return this season. Basically, it could have been worse.

San Francisco will need to make it through Week 3 against the Giants with a wounded lineup. At least New York isn’t having an easy time of it either. Star running back Saquon Barkley is also out for the season with an ACL injury.

On an individual level, a season-ending injury so soon in 2020 is devastating. This was a contract year for Thomas, who hasn’t quite lived up to his billing as the No. 3 overall pick in the 2017 NFL Draft. He started just three games last year while producing two sacks and 21 tackles.
